Samsung Galaxy S26 Series Launch Date Revealed in Latest Leak
Samsung is reportedly set to launch its highly anticipated Galaxy S26 series earlier than initially expected. New information suggests that the tech giant may hold its Galaxy Unpacked 2026 event in late January 2026, rather than the traditional February timeframe. This shift could see the new smartphones hitting the market as early as February, marking a significant change in Samsung’s launch strategy.
Recent reports indicate that Samsung is planning to host the Galaxy S26 Unpacked event toward the end of January 2026. This is a notable departure from previous expectations, which had placed the event on February 25, 2026, in San Francisco, a city that has become synonymous with Samsung’s flagship reveals. According to Chosun Biz, the new timeline suggests that the Galaxy S26 smartphones could be available for purchase in early February. This adjustment comes after earlier speculation about potential delays in the launch schedule due to internal changes within the product lineup.
Rumored Lineup and Model Names
As for the Galaxy S26 series, Samsung has reportedly reconsidered its initial plans for an ultra-slim “Edge” model. Instead, the company is expected to continue with the Plus variant, reflecting market demand. There has also been speculation regarding the naming convention for the upcoming series. While the base model was initially rumored to be called the Galaxy S26 Pro, recent leaks suggest that Samsung may simply name it the Galaxy S26, with no Pro variant currently in the works. This change in naming could streamline the product lineup and simplify consumer choices.
Expected Lineup and Release Timeline
The Galaxy S26 series is anticipated to include three models: the Galaxy S26, Galaxy S26 Plus, and Galaxy S26 Ultra. Notably, Samsung is not expected to introduce an Edge variant this time around. If the company confirms the January launch timeline, it would align with the release patterns established by the Galaxy S24 and S25 series, both of which were also launched in January of their respective years. However, until Samsung makes an official announcement regarding the event, these details remain speculative and subject to change.
